Перейти к содержанию

[2.0.0] 23.05.2025#

Версии компонентов

Сервис Используемая версия
lunapassapi 3.0.0
jslib 3.0.2
lunapassui 2.0.0
lunapassvideo 2.0.0

Новые возможности

  • Протокол LPProto:

    • Оптимизирована обработка входящих и исходящих кадров. Сервер отвечает быстрее и не блокирует других клиентов.
    • Обновлена обработка статусов закрытия соединения: появилось сообщение для случаев неуспешной проверки.
  • Изменены значения оценки очков:

    • Обновился файл example.config. Вместо значений GlassesEstimation.NoGlasses, GlassesEstimation.EyeGlasses и GlassesEstimation.SunGlasses необходимо использовать no_glasses, eyeglasses, sunglasses.
    • JWT-пакет: изменилось тело тело сообщения в части информации по статусу очков.
  • Добавлена возможность получения статистики по работе сервиса. Теперь lunapassapi выдаёт информацию о количестве прошедших сессий, составе непройденных проверок, а также метриках по времени.

Изменения

  • Новая архитектура:

    • SDK больше не входит в состав LUNA PASS
    • Для работы lunapassapi обязателен сервис LUNA Remote SDK, который является частью LP5 и отвечает за работу с SDK.
    • Обработка кадров распараллелилась. Появился пост процессинг, куда вынесены FileLogger, RedisVideo. За счёт параллельной архитектуры увеличилась стабильность в работе, а пользователю быстрее приходит ответ.
  • FaceMatcher:

    • Плагин перемещён из опциональных в обязательные. Порог сравнения регулируется переменной конфигурации LIVENESS.THRESHOLDS.previousFaceSimilarity.
  • FSDK: версия обновлена до 5.24.0;

  • Изменен порядок запуска плагинов: FileLogger запускается после ActiveLiveness. Теперь в логи попадает результат проверки активного Liveness.

  • Логи:

    • Добавлена расширенная информация по сессии. Теперь указывается успешность/неуспешность сессии, общее количество кадров и кадров, дошедших до проверки liveness, а также результаты проверки по плагинам.
  • Добавили фильтрацию для проверок Liveness, Deepfake и фильтров лица: проверяются только в том случае, если нет ни одной ошибки по предыдущим проверкам.

Исправленные ошибки

  • Исправлена ошибка инициализации конфигурационного файла, которая появлялась в случае его отсутствия.

  • OneShot Liveness: Налажена корректная обработка изображений, не содержащих лиц.